首页 > 2020年08月08日 > 全部分享
Missing Smallest positive integer - Codility lesson4
def solution(A): # write your code in Python 3.6 if max(A) <1: return 1 k=max(A)+1 B=set(range(1,k)) #print(B) C=B.difference(set(A)) #print(C) if C: ...
分类:其他   时间:2020-08-08 21:32:53    收藏:0  评论:0  赞:0  阅读:106
mybatis插件(拦截器)
1、作用 可以在sql执行前后 结果映射 参数解析阶段做拦截处理(AOP) 如:日志打印 性能监控等 2、拦截的4个对象 Execute StatementHandle ParameterHandle ResultHandle Executor (update, query, flushStatem ...
分类:其他   时间:2020-08-08 21:32:42    收藏:0  评论:0  赞:0  阅读:105
LeetCode 354 Russian Doll Envelopes (动态规划)
题目 一道好题目,把最长递增子序列扩展到二维,但是这道题和最长递增子序列是有区别的,它不要求是序列,只是在数组中找到一组最长的组合,不要求顺序在初始中相同。 这是个二维的最长递增子序列,由于没有顺序限制,所以我们把第一维进行排序,然后对第二维进行动态规划 接下来就和最长递增子序列的思路一样: 效率是 ...
分类:其他   时间:2020-08-08 21:32:26    收藏:0  评论:0  赞:0  阅读:86
gin使用 logrus打印日志
安装插件 go get github.com/sirupsen/logrus 在项目根目录下创建文件:logger.log package main import ( "fmt" "github.com/gin-gonic/gin" "github.com/sirupsen/logrus" "os" ...
分类:其他   时间:2020-08-08 21:32:04    收藏:0  评论:0  赞:0  阅读:239
Flannel网络工作节点子网冲突
最近遇到一个问题,在一个有700多工作节点的使用flannel网络插件的集群中,有两个工作节点相互抢占子网网段,现象总结如下: Host A加入集群,分配到了一个网段并且保存在本机/run/flannel/subnet.env文件中; Host A掉线了(flanneld服务停止,不再自动更新租约) ...
分类:其他   时间:2020-08-08 21:31:50    收藏:0  评论:0  赞:0  阅读:125
SpringMVC执行原理
SpringMVC执行原理 简要叙述SpringMVC执行步骤 用户通过url请求首先会到DispatcherServlet核心(前端控制器),假设请求的url为 : http://localhost:8080/SpringMVC/test; 如上url拆分成三部分: http://localhos ...
分类:编程语言   时间:2020-08-08 21:31:26    收藏:0  评论:0  赞:0  阅读:110
Groundhog and 2-Power Representation
模拟,因为数据比较大,所以用 \(python\)。看到别人写的 \(python\) 代码,记录一下。 \(eval()\) 函数用来执行一个字符串表达式,并返回表达式的值。 \(replace()\) 方法把字符串中的 \(old\)(旧字符串) 替换成 \(new\)(新字符串),如果指定第三 ...
分类:其他   时间:2020-08-08 21:30:54    收藏:0  评论:0  赞:0  阅读:118
.NET Core Web APi大文件分片上传研究
前言 前两天发表利用FormData进行文件上传,然后有人问要是大文件几个G上传怎么搞,常见的不就是分片再搞下断点续传,动动手差不多也能搞出来,只不过要深入的话,考虑的东西还是很多。由于断点续传之前写个几篇,这里试试利用FormData来进行分片上传。 .NET Core Web APi文件分片上传 ...
分类:Windows开发   时间:2020-08-08 21:30:21    收藏:0  评论:0  赞:0  阅读:131
1088 三人行 (20分)
##题目 子曰:“三人行,必有我师焉。择其善者而从之,其不善者而改之。” 本题给定甲、乙、丙三个人的能力值关系为:甲的能力值确定是 2 位正整数;把甲的能力值的 2 个数字调换位置就是乙的能力值;甲乙两人能力差是丙的能力值的 X 倍;乙的能力值是丙的 Y 倍。请你指出谁比你强应“从之”,谁比你弱应“ ...
分类:其他   时间:2020-08-08 21:29:30    收藏:0  评论:0  赞:0  阅读:99
正确创建索引和索引失效
1.什么情况不适合创建索引? 列的离散程度不高:即使创建了索引,也不会走索引,因为需要额外的回表操作,它的cost可能会比全表扫表更高。 不经常查询的字段:创建索引会占用额外的存储开销、性能开销。 频繁更新的字段:频繁更新会导致频繁页分裂,需要迁移数据,会降低性能。 字段数据占用空间过大:会导致索引 ...
分类:其他   时间:2020-08-08 21:29:18    收藏:0  评论:0  赞:0  阅读:102
HUAWEI -- ACL
HUAWEI -- ACL 访问控制列表 标准:2000-2999 //针对源IP 扩展:3000-3999 //针对源IP,目的IP,在端口 目的端口 每个ACL中的各行,在配置时默认以5隔开,使用rule关键字(即使是没有也要养成这个习惯 ,方便后续进行调整) 和cisco最大的区别在于,最后一 ...
分类:其他   时间:2020-08-08 21:27:47    收藏:0  评论:0  赞:0  阅读:103
8.DOM模型
一、HTML DOM 树 HTML DOM 模型被构造为对象的树。 DOM规定HTML中每一个成分都是一个节点。 文档节点(document对象):代表整个节点 元素节点(element对象):代表一个元素 文本节点(text对象):代表元素(标签)中的文本 属性节点(attribute对象):代表 ...
分类:其他   时间:2020-08-08 21:27:33    收藏:0  评论:0  赞:0  阅读:98
do...while循环语句(水仙花)
#define _CRT_SECURE_NO_WARNINGS#include<stdio.h>#include<string.h>#include<stdlib.h>#include<math.h>#include<time.h> int main01() { int i = 0; //do... ...
分类:其他   时间:2020-08-08 21:27:15    收藏:0  评论:0  赞:0  阅读:126
LeetCode 99. 恢复二叉搜索树 | Python
99. 恢复二叉搜索树 题目来源:力扣(LeetCode)https://leetcode-cn.com/problems/recover-binary-search-tree 题目 二叉搜索树中的两个节点被错误地交换。 请在不改变其结构的情况下,恢复这棵树。 示例 1: 输入: [1,3,null ...
分类:编程语言   时间:2020-08-08 21:27:03    收藏:0  评论:0  赞:0  阅读:104
9.jQuery初识—选择器、效果
一、初识jQuery js缺点: 书写繁琐,代码量大。 代码复杂。 动画效果很难实现。使用定时器,要小心各种定时器的清除。各种操作和处理事件不好实现。 浏览器的兼容性。 jQuery 轻量级的js框架,不影响页面加载速度 使用比js简单、方便 事件、样式、动画支持 Ajax操作支持。jQuery简化 ...
分类:Web开发   时间:2020-08-08 21:26:09    收藏:0  评论:0  赞:0  阅读:112
10.jQuery属性—文档—位置操作
一、jquery标签属性操作 jquery的属性操作分为四个部分:html属性,dom属性,类样式操作,值操作。 1、html属性操作 对html文档的属性进行读取、设置、删除操作。 (1)attr:设置属性值或者返回被选中元素的属性值 $('button').click(function(){ / ...
分类:Web开发   时间:2020-08-08 21:25:34    收藏:0  评论:0  赞:0  阅读:126
685. Redundant Connection II
问题: 684. Redundant Connection 的第二版本,由原来的无向图->有向图 那么给定一组edge [u,v],定义从顶点u到v的连线,构成有向图。parent[v]=u,u->v 求最后一个多余出来的[u,v],使得出现了回环。(若没有这个连线,则可形成tree) Exampl ...
分类:其他   时间:2020-08-08 21:25:20    收藏:0  评论:0  赞:0  阅读:89
算法-04 | 贪心算法
1. Greedy 贪心算法是一种在每一步选择中都采取在当前状态下最好或最优(即最有利)的选择,从而希望导致结果是全局最好或最优的算法。 2. 贪心算法与回溯和动态规划 贪心算法与动态规划的不同点: 贪心算法与动态规划的不同在于它对每个子问题的解决方案都做出选择,不能回退。 动态规划则会保存以前的运 ...
分类:编程语言   时间:2020-08-08 21:25:04    收藏:0  评论:0  赞:0  阅读:120
A Very Easy Graph Problem
A Very Easy Graph Problem 题解:首先根据\(2^{i}\)的特殊性,我们可以发现最短路其实就是最小生成树上的路,那么我们就可以先把图换成最小生成树;然后我们看一条边要经过几次,就是要看一条边对答案的贡献:某一条边被遍历的次数必定是这条边下面的所有权值1的点的个数 * 这条边 ...
分类:其他   时间:2020-08-08 21:24:38    收藏:0  评论:0  赞:0  阅读:105
python学习中各种锁机制
1. 互斥锁: 对全局变量进行锁定,保证同一时刻只有一个线程在操作共享全局变量,保证了共享数据操作的完整性 互斥锁应用场景: 资源竞争问题 互斥锁的缺点: 阻止了多线程并发执行,含锁的代码只能以单线程模式执行,效率就大大地下降了; 容易出现死锁问题; 2. 死锁问题: 在两个或多个线程中,如果每个线 ...
分类:编程语言   时间:2020-08-08 21:24:25    收藏:0  评论:0  赞:0  阅读:103
351条   上一页 1 2 3 4 5 6 ... 18 下一页
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!